Getting to the ferry ports in Evia (All Ports)
To reach the Mantoudi ferry terminal in Evia, head towards the town of Mantoudi, located about 40 kilometers from Chalkida, the capital of Evia, and approximately 90 kilometers from the nearest airport in Athens. The ferry terminal is situated just a few minutes from the town center, making it easily accessible.
Transportation options include driving via the E65 highway or taking a taxi, which is convenient but may be more costly. Public transport is available; you can catch a bus from Chalkida to Mantoudi, with multiple services throughout the day. The journey takes about 1 to 1.5 hours, depending on connections.
As for the ferry terminal in Agnontas, Skopelos, it is located on the south coast of the island, approximately 10 kilometers from Skopelos town. This terminal is easily accessible and offers stunning views, with nearby beaches adding to its charm.

Make the most of your time in Agnontas, Skopelos
Agnontas is a lovely village on the beautiful island of Skopelos! It is known for its stunning beaches, crystal-clear waters, and delicious local food. One of the best beaches is Agnontas Beach, where you can swim in the warm sea and relax under the sun. Don’t miss out on trying fresh seafood at the cozy tavernas by the beach.
You can explore nature by hiking the nearby trails that lead to breathtaking views. If you love adventure, rent a kayak to paddle along the coast and discover hidden coves! A fun trip to the nearby Mamma Mia film locations is also a must for movie fans.
Agnontas is perfect for a short visit, but it’s also a great starting point to explore other parts of Skopelos or nearby islands like Alonissos. You can take a boat ride to see more beautiful beaches and charming villages. Whether you're relaxing, eating, or exploring, Agnontas has something special for everyone!
